What Is Drainage and Slope Correction?
Drainage and slope correction refers to construction methods used to ensure water isproperly directed away from structural surfaces such as balconies, decks, slabs, andfoundations.
- Many existing structures suffer from:
- Flat or negative slope conditions
- Improper drain placement
- Inadequate waterproofing integration
Key Objectives:
- Direct water away from the structure
- Prevent ponding and standing water
- Protect structural components from moisture damage
- Extend the life of waterproofing systems
Common Drainage & Slope Terminology
Understanding key terms helps property owners and developers make informed constructiondecisions:
Positive Slope
A surface graded to direct water away from the building. Standard practice is approximately1/4 inch per foot.
Ponding
Standing water that remains on a surface due to improper slope or drainage.
Drain Assembly
A system that collects and directs water, including drain bodies, strainers, and pipingconnections.
Flashing
Waterproofing components installed at transitions (walls, thresholds, edges) to prevent waterintrusion.
Waterproofing Membrane
A protective layer applied over surfaces to prevent water penetration.

Why Proper Drainage Construction Is Critical in California
Buildings across California frequently experience water intrusion issues due to improperconstruction practices. Balconies, podium decks, parking structures, and walkways areparticularly vulnerable.
Without proper drainage and slope:
- Water can penetrate structural systems
- Reinforcement corrosion may occur
- Finishes and coatings can fail prematurely
- Long-term repair costs increase significantly
Correcting drainage issues at the construction level is far more effective than addressingdamage after it occurs.
